What is Herrick motivation in The Crucible?

What is Herrick motivation in The Crucible?

It seems that the only motivation Herrick has to do what he does is that he his only there to do his job not that he necessarily likes it. He just does what he is told. Herrick gets his job done in a respectful manner though he seems to drink quite often which Danforth is unpleased with.

What does Marshal Herrick do in Act 4?

Marshal Herrick wakes up the occupants, Sarah Good and Tituba, to move them to a different cell. The two women speak of their plans to fly away to Barbados after the Devil comes for them and transforms them into bluebirds. Herrick ushers them out of the cell as Tituba calls to the Devil to take her home.

What are Cheever and Herrick at the proctors to do?

Cheever and Herrick are to search the Proctor’s house for poppets and to arrest Elizabeth.

What is Reverend Parris role in The Crucible?

The Reverend Samuel Parris, in ‘The Crucible’, holds an important office as minister of the parish of Salem. He’s a fundamentally weak man, obsessed with control.

Why does Elizabeth think Abigail wants to kill her?

Why does Elizabeth think Abigail wants to kill her? Elizabeth knows of John’s affair with Abby. She believes that Abby wants to take her place as John’s wife. Who is Marshal Herrick in the Crucible?

Herrick is an officer of the court. He is a kindly man and is obviously unhappy about arresting people like Elizabeth Proctor and keeping them in jail: ‘In God’s name, John, I cannot help myself.
